The worst storm you remember is not the worst one coming

What happened

Researchers at King's College London have published a warning about how we plan for weather disasters. It appeared in the journal Nature Sustainability on 10 September 2026. The lead author is Tom Matthews. He and his colleagues looked at deaths from every recorded tropical cyclone and every recorded extreme heat event between 2000 and 2025. Their argument is that the historical record is a poor guide to how bad things could get, because the record is short and because the climate that produced it no longer exists. Dr Matthews put it starkly: "History is almost guaranteed to make us underestimate future risk." He described recorded disasters as "the worst that have happened so far, in a short record, in a climate that no longer exists". The team says the what-if scenarios used in risk planning are not designed to find the worst possible outcomes, which means they are not designed to prevent them either.

Why this matters

The numbers behind the argument are striking, and they explain why averages mislead. Cyclone Nargis hit Myanmar in 2008 and killed around 140,000 people. That is more than twice the combined death toll of the other 675 deadly tropical cyclones recorded across the whole 25-year period. The 2003 European heatwave killed roughly 70,000 people, and nearly half of those deaths happened in the first two weeks of August alone. In other words, the deaths are not spread out evenly. They are concentrated in a handful of enormous events. So if you plan around the typical storm or the typical hot spell, you are planning for the wrong thing. This is not an abstract point for the UK. England had five heatwaves between May and August 2026, and the NHS has just recorded its busiest summer ever.

What the evidence actually says

This is a perspective paper, which is a particular kind of scientific publication. The authors analysed real data, but their main product is an argument about method rather than a new measurement. So it is not a forecast. Nobody is predicting a specific storm or a specific death toll. The three things they want planners to start doing are worth understanding. The first is horizon scanning, deliberately bringing in people who are not the usual experts, including insurers, frontline communities, researchers who study catastrophic risk, and even climate fiction writers, on the grounds that imagination is the point. The second is threshold mapping: working out the point at which impacts stop rising gradually and suddenly jump. A city may cope fine up to a certain temperature and then fail quickly above it. The third is looking at the physical limits of how hot it can actually get, rather than only at what has already happened. They also flag compound hazards, where two things land together. A severe heatwave immediately before a major storm, for example, when people are already exhausted and the power grid is already strained.

Qurexa perspective

We deliver medicines, and heat is the thing that quietly complicates that work. Most medicines are meant to be stored below 25°C, and some insulin and other products need a fridge. A hot week is a genuine problem for anyone whose medicine sits in a sunny porch or an unshaded delivery box. It is also the reason we would rather deliver early in the day during a heatwave, and why we would always rather you told us a delivery arrived warm than quietly used it anyway.

Practical advice

Have a plan for a very hot week, not just a warm day. Know which room in your home stays coolest and be willing to sleep there. Check your medicines. Read the storage line on the box. Keep them out of conservatories, parked cars and window sills. If something needs a fridge, know what you would do in a power cut. Know who is most at risk. Older people living alone, babies and very young children, people with heart, lung or kidney conditions, and anyone on water tablets, some blood pressure medicines or some mental health medicines. If that is a neighbour or a relative, make the call. Keep the basics in one place: bottled water, a torch, a battery radio, a phone power bank and a printed list of your medicines and doses. That list is far more useful in an emergency than people expect. Sign up for local flood warnings if you are in a flood-risk area, and take heat-health alerts seriously rather than treating them as nice weather news.

What to know

Researchers at King's College London, writing in Nature Sustainability on 10 September 2026, warn that the record of past disasters makes us underestimate future ones. Deaths are concentrated in rare, enormous events: Cyclone Nargis in 2008 killed more than twice as many people as the other 675 deadly cyclones of the last 25 years combined. They want planners to imagine worse, map the thresholds where things break, and study what is physically possible rather than only what has happened. For households, the useful version is simple: plan for a bad week, know where your medicines are stored, and know who nearby would struggle.
